Riverdale's Walmart Supercenter, photographed Tuesday, July 22, 2025.WEST HAVEN — The city of West Haven has seen incredible growth and development in recent years, creating greater demand for services for its expanding population. To that end, the city will soon see the arrival of the world’s most ubiquitous grocery and retail chain.
Per an announcement from the retailer on Tuesday, Walmart will build a new, 176,000-square-foot supercenter on the 4200 block of Midland Drive, just south of 4000 South.
Walmart spokesperson Anne Hatfield told the Standard-Examiner that construction on the supercenter will begin later this year, with its eventual opening targeted for fall 2026.
“We’re so excited to be West Haven’s first grocery store; what an honor that is,” Hatfield said. “It’s a growing area and we always look for locations where we can serve customers. … We’re excited to build a new store and be a part of West Haven.”
Hatfield said that the supercenter will bring 300 hourly and salaried jobs to the area in addition to sales tax revenue for the city. Information on hiring for the new store will be released at a later date. Hatfield added that Walmart hopes to support West Haven in other ways as well.
“We’re committed to helping the community at large, supporting nonprofits, donating food to local food banks — things like that,” Hatfield said. “Once we set up a store in a town, we are a part of that community and want to be a part of that community in many ways.”
The new supercenter will also feature an updated look and shopping experience for patrons, per Hatfield.
“Internally, we call it a store of the future because this is going to be our very newest store prototype. It will have a lot of high-tech [features]. It will have some really modern-looking features, displays and lighting,” she said. “It’s really exciting.”
West Haven Mayor Rob Vanderwood said in the release that a groundbreaking ceremony would occur “soon” and further emphasized the impact Walmart’s presence will have on the city and throughout the region.
“West Haven is proud to have Walmart join our business district family. Being close to other municipalities, and with convenience in travel distance, this store will be a very needed asset to our city as well as others. This will be West Haven’s first grocery store for our almost 26,000 residents and will add needed amenities through sales tax to our city.”
The West Haven Supercenter announcement comes on the heels of a new Walmart store’s impending arrival in Utah County. The Eagle Mountain Supercenter is currently under construction and is scheduled to open later this summer. Walmart employs more than 20,500 associates statewide.
